Well, the 914 "was" going to be my new daily driver for sunny days...now with the twins on the way, a larger car will have to do.....
My father-in-law gave me a '75 Volvo 242 (2-door brick) that needs a new engine. Current motor is(was) a 140hp 2100cc four banger. I'm going to need at least 200hp I think to make it somewhat enjoyable during my commute.... Popular choices for more hp are: ---Turbocharge existing engine (needs a rebuild) ---Install newer 4 banger Volvo turbo engine (probebly best choice for ease and most support) --install 5 or 6 cylinder volvo from new generation cars...we have a turbo 5 cylinder (247hp) in my wifes volvo, but they are more difficult to install I believe. ---of course there is also the small block Ford or Chevy...both engines can be installed with kits ready to purchase. ---A new generation TDI Diesel GTi/Jetta engine seems neat, but I don't know what kind of performance people have been able to squeeze out of them. |
